【问题标题】:Error #1088: The markup in the document following the root element must be well-formed [closed]错误 #1088:文档中根元素之后的标记必须格式正确 [关闭]
【发布时间】:2011-02-16 16:36:15
【问题描述】:

我正在使用 flex 4 构建程序,但在调用的一个模块上出现此错误。

Error #1088: The markup in the document following the root element must be well-formed.

这是指模块文档 (.mxml) 还是它调用的模块的实际 xml 文件?

【问题讨论】:

  • 你试过在调试模式下运行吗?你有代码要分享吗?这是运行时错误还是编译时错误?
  • 你能解决这个问题吗?你做了什么 ?您能否在此处发布您的解决方案作为答案

标签: xml flash apache-flex adobe mxml


【解决方案1】:

很可能是您正在加载的 XML content,而不是模块。如果 MXML 文件有问题,您会在编译时而不是运行时遇到问题。

您可以发布您正在加载的 XML 文件吗?

【讨论】:

    【解决方案2】:

    老问题,我回答是为了解决。

    可能有2个答案:

    • XML 格式不正确(在浏览器中加载)
    • 未找到 XML 文件,但仍触发了一个事件,您尝试转换为 XML("null");

    【讨论】:

      【解决方案3】:

      通过这样的 XML 验证器运行您正在加载的 XML 内容 - http://www.w3schools.com/xml/xml_validator.asp

      您可能只是在 XML 的某处有一个类型,如果您验证它,它会为您找到它并告诉您它在哪里。

      【讨论】:

      • 很棒的工具,我刚刚测试过了。 xml没有错误,但问题仍然存在。
      【解决方案4】:

      XML 文件中只能有一个根元素。 难道你有多个根?

      【讨论】:

        猜你喜欢
        • 1970-01-01
        • 1970-01-01
        • 1970-01-01
        • 1970-01-01
        • 1970-01-01
        • 1970-01-01
        • 1970-01-01
        • 2018-03-03
        相关资源
        最近更新 更多